The links below provide access to initiatives filed with the Legislative Council Staff, including the original language, the review and comment memo prepared by Legislative Council Staff and the Office of Legislative Legal Services, and the current status of the initiative.  Live broadcasts and recordings of the meetings are available at: 

Watch & Listen

Once a measure has been submitted to the Title Board, information about its status, schedule, and text is available from the Secretary of State’s Office.
